elevated uVeSd It is with great sadness that we announce the passing of Salvatore D’Agostino, at the age of 84. Born in Frosinone, Italy, Salvatore immigrated to Canada in search of a better life for his family — a journey that reflected his strength, courage, and deep love for those he held dear.
elevated uVeSd A retired carpenter, Salvatore took great pride in his work and in the home he built for his loved ones. Son of Filippo and Gaetana and brother of Michelina, Antonia, and Giuseppina. He was a devoted husband to Gaetana, and a cherished father to Rosemary (Eudy), Lisa (Jason), Danny (Mayet), and Lori. Loving grandfather to Victoria, Eva, Jonathan and Chiara.
elevated uVeSd Salvatore will be remembered as a hard-working man with strong family values, whose kindness, reliability, and steady presence touched everyone who knew him. He was a man you could always count on — devoted, generous, and endlessly loving. He will be deeply missed and warmly remembered by his extended family and friends, both in Canada and Italy. May he find eternal rest and peace.
elevated uVeSd Forever in our hearts, his legacy of love, hard work and strength will live on through his family and all who were blessed to know him.
